percentage
Pronunciation
  • (RP) IPA: /pəˈsɛntɪd͡ʒ/
  • (GA) IPA: /pɚˈsɛntɪd͡ʒ/
Noun

percentage (plural percentages)

  1. The amount, number or rate of something, regarded as part of a total of 100; a part of a whole.
    A high percentage of secondary school leavers take a gap year.
  2. A share of the sales, profits, gross margin or similar.
    She gets a percentage for every vacuum cleaner sold.
  3. (informal) Benefit or advantage.
    There was no percentage in staying at home.
